Latest DI Ruth Hunter series novel centred on Llangollen


The Llangollen Killings, penned by Simon McCleave, discloses a chilling tale of a brutal shooting rocking the town.

The story follows DI Ruth Hunter searching for the killer of farmer Aaron Jenkins amidst a backdrop of firearms trafficking and Liverpool drug gangs.

Adding to Mr McCleave’s acclaimed DI Ruth Hunter Crime Thriller Snowdonia series, which has now surpassed two million sales, the 19th instalment throws the reader into a deadly cat-and-mouse game between police officers and armed criminals.

Rhyl Journal: The book focuses on Llangollen

Resonating with fans of JD Kirk, JM Dalgleish, Rachel McLean, and LJ Ross, this page-turner promises a chilly police story with realistic characters and psychological twists.

South London born Simon McCleave is a seasoned television and film writer, contributing to programmes such as Silent Witness, Murder In Suburbia and Eastenders.

His Snowdonia Series started in January 2020 with ‘The Snowdonia Killings’, which quickly climbed the Amazon Bestseller list, more than 400,000 copies.

The new book was released on May, 29 and you can get a copy of it now.
